Publishing a Working Papers File
Working Papers client files that are in a non-sync state can be published to a SmartSync Server or Cloud for use as a top-level parent file.
Procedure
- Open the non-SmartSync engagement file in Working Papers.
- On the SmartSync tab, click Publish.
-
Select the appropriate server where the file is to be published. If there are no servers, from the Server drop-down menu, select Add Server and enter the server location and label.
- (If applicable) Select the appropriate folder from the Location drop-down menu.
- Click OK.
Results
The client file is published to the server.
Notes
- If the connection to the server fails, the file is not published.
- You can continue to work in the file while it is being published.
- The synchronization status indicates Publishing until the file transfer is complete. For more information, see Sync Status .
- The file is not available to other users until the publishing process is complete. If the process is interrupted, the upload resumes where it was interrupted after a connection is re-established.
